Last rites of martyr Subedar Kuldeep Chand performed with military honours in Hamirpur village

Hamirpur (Himachal P), Apr 13 (UNI) The last rites of Subedar Kuldeep Chand of district Hamirpur, who died while fighting bravely with terrorists in Jammu and Kashmir, was performed with full military and state honours in his village Kohlvi in ​​Galod tehsil of the district on Sunday.
His son performed the last rites.
Earlier, when the mortal remains of Kuldeep Chand reached village Kohlvi in ​​an army vehicle with a military contingent on Sunday morning, the wailing of his family members made everyone's eyes moist and the entire village echoed with the slogans of "Kuldeep Chand Amar Rahe".
During the last journey of the soldier, the youth of the area took out a rally of two-wheelers and four-wheelers and bid a last farewell to the brave son, with the slogans of "Kuldeep Chand Amar Rahe" and "Hindustan Zindabad".
The contingent of Army and Himachal Pradesh Police also bade a last farewell to Subedar Kuldeep Chand by firing in the air and turning the weapons upside down.
On the occasion, on behalf of the Himachal Pradesh government and administration, Deputy Commissioner Amarjit Singh, SP Bhagat Singh Thakur and SDM Rakesh Sharma paid tribute to the soldier by offering a wreath on his mortal remains.
